1948 John Deere B with Roll-O-Matic Front

One of the standout features of this tractor is its Roll-O-Matic front end.

John Deere's Roll-O-Matic system was designed to allow the paired front wheels to move independently over uneven terrain while maintaining the compact narrow-front configuration favored on row-crop tractors of this era. Today, that setup is also an important visual and historical feature for collectors looking for an authentic vintage John Deere configuration.

Classic John Deere Two-Cylinder Tractor

The Model B belongs to the famous generation of John Deere tractors known for their horizontal two-cylinder engines and distinctive exhaust note.

For collectors, that mechanical design is a significant part of the tractor's appeal. The B was designed as a smaller and more economical companion to the larger Model A, giving farmers a general-purpose row-crop tractor suitable for a broad range of farm work.

By the late 1940s, the Model B had evolved considerably from the earliest tractors introduced in the 1930s. The late-production versions offered greater power, updated styling, and improved operator features while retaining the straightforward mechanical character that helped establish the Model B's reputation.

Late-Styled John Deere Heritage

The 1948 model year places this tractor within the late-styled portion of Model B production.

John Deere produced the Model B for many years, and the tractor underwent several important changes throughout that production run. Later tractors such as this 1948 model featured the more developed styling and mechanical package associated with the final generation of the B before it was eventually succeeded by the John Deere 50.

That production history is one reason the Model B continues to have a strong following among John Deere enthusiasts.

Parts availability, collector knowledge, owner clubs, antique tractor communities, and the large number of surviving tractors also make the B an approachable model for someone entering the vintage tractor hobby.

Engine

Late-production gasoline Model B tractors were commonly equipped with:

  • Engine Type: Horizontal two-cylinder
  • Cooling: Liquid-cooled
  • Displacement: Approximately 190 cubic inches on late-production Model B tractors
  • Rated Engine Speed: Approximately 1,250 RPM
  • Fuel: Gasoline or all-fuel configurations were available depending on tractor specification

The exact fuel configuration of this tractor should be verified from the tractor itself.

Historical Nebraska testing of the late Model B gasoline tractor recorded approximately:

  • Maximum Belt Power: 27.58 HP
  • Maximum Drawbar Power: 24.62 HP

Actual performance of this individual tractor may differ based on restoration, condition, fuel system, compression, ignition, tires, and configuration.
